Join JBI Library’s Noa on Monday, March 30 at 4:30pm ET for a vibrant virtual exploration of Mimouna, the Moroccan Jewish tradition that marks the end of the holiday. This festive gathering celebrates friendship, hospitality, and the return to "chametz" with a spirit of openness and joy. We’ll dive into the history, music, and unique customs—like the famous mufleta pancakes—that make this celebration so special. Whether you’ve celebrated Mimouna for years or are discovering it for the first time, come find a "seat at the table" as we welcome spring together.
